Tattoo ink
20th March 2010
Item Description:
Type/number of model: Scarlet Red, Lot: SR92009; batch: 5.
Description: The ink container is in transparent plastic with a nozzle closed by a red cap. The brand name "Starbrite 2" appears in red on the white label on the front of the bottle. On the background behind the letter "S" there is a picture of a yellow sun. Beneath the brand name in black are the words "The next generation". Below that, in red, is the name of the ink, "Scarlet Red", and in black “2OZ”.
Country of origin: United States
Danger:
Chemical
The product poses a chemical risk because some azo dyes among the components of tattoo inks may release aromatic amines (anisidine) which are carcinogenic.
Action Taken:
Sales ban, withdrawal from the market and recall from consumers ordered by the authorities.
Notifying Country:
Italy
